WEB1555/26 is a planning application for permission at 61 Strand Road, Sandymount, Dublin 4, D04 XT99, received by Dublin City Council on 10 Mar 2026 and first seen by Planning Register on 11 Sept 2026. The application describes: Planning permission is sought for an extension to the existing single storey garage and gym room structure to include new sliding security access doors to the lane, sliding glazed doors to the garden, roof lights in the flat roof section, parapets to front and sides, a partial mono-pitch roof with high level west facing window, and a cantilevered shelter to the garden; for continued use ancillary to the Main House; located at the end of the rear garden, with all associated site works; at the rear of 61 Strand Road, Sandymount, Dublin 4, D04 XT99 [accessed by a lane off Gilford Avenue] by Valerie Charlton. The council granted permission on 1 May 2026. The five-week observation window closed on 14 Apr 2026. The site is zoned null under the Dublin City Council development plan.     Zoning at the site

    Zone Z2 - DEV PLAN 2022-2028

    R2 — Existing residential

    Z2: Residential Neighbourhoods (Conservation Areas): To protect and/or improve the amenities of residential conservation areas.

    An established residential area. The objective is to protect existing residential amenity as well as to provide housing — which is the objective a neighbour's objection to an overbearing extension is usually argued under.
